Did You Know?
  • SADD - Students Against Driving Drunk.
  • Rules of the road - the general practices and procedures that drivers and cyclists must follow.
  • Traffic court - a term that refers to a municipality's specialized judicial process for handling traffic violations.
  • Automobile insurance - probably the most common form of insurance and may cover both legal liability claims against the driver and loss of or damage to the vehicle itself.
  • BAC - blood alcohol content is expressed in terms of milligrams of alcohol per millilitres of blood, or as a percentage. (10 mg/100 ml = 0.01 g/100 g = 0.01 %).
